A seminar to be held on joint international production of animation and ways for overseas expansion

Analysis of recent trend on joint international production and case studies on foreign countries
Directories to be offered on foreign animation studios
As recently discussions on joint international production of animation are held frequently a seminar is to be held to learn from experts' insights on the current status on and challenges facing international joint production and entrance strategies into China and Japan.
The seminar is scheduled to be carried out on joint international production of animation and ways for overseas expansion by the Korea Creative Content Agency (KOCCA, President & CEO: Lee Jae-woong). The presentation takes place on the 3rd floor of KBI building (the Korea Broadcasting Institute) on July 21(Tue), 3 p.m.
Lectures will be delivered by in order of Dr. Kim Young-duk, Dr. Kang Man-seok, and Director Lee Byung-gyu of Korea Animation Producers Association with opening remarks by Choi Young-ho, vice president of KOCCA.
Director Lee Byung-gyu (Iconix) presents solutions based on problems revealed in the process of analyzing cases of co-production conducted in Korea and in-depth interviews related to joint international production of animation.
In addition to this, lectures will be given on strategies for entrance into Japan and China by Dr. Kim Young-Duk and Dr. Kang Man-seok, respectively. They have conducted research on regulations and promotional policies for animation in Korea, China and Japan.
The admission fee is free. Participants will be provided with 'Information on Global Media and Content Companies'. This report has information on a total of 160 animation studios from about 40 countries in the Americas, Europe, and Asia. It contains details on company overviews, financial status, and operational activities. Accordingly, it is expected to be useful to those looking for partners for joint production or exports.
